what is the best way to blow dry hair straight and the best type of brush.whaen i go to the salon they blow dry super straight and very smooth with a round brush. but at home cant really get as good.
I usually find success when following the following steps:1) Dry about 75% of your hair first, either by gently towel drying, blow drying with a diffuser or by air drying, unless your hair is very curly in which case you should start right away.2) Spread a nice dollop of straightening or smoothing balm onto your hair. Comb through.3) Section hair.4) Using either a paddle brush or a barrel brush, hold the ends of your hair taut. Holding the dryer about 3-6 inches from your hair, on the high setting, dry each section.5) Use the cool shot button on your dryer to blast each dried section with cool air. This will lock in the straightness.GOOD LUCK!! =)
It depends on the length of your hair but to get mine straight I use a straightening balm and a medium sized metal round brush. Start with wet hair and spread balm on your hands and run through your hair then comb through with a comb.
